Output 7102ec639caa060498a56b6edd88de00314ef23cc6ceb07d89297362bb759045:0

value
562630
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f9500f45cad340a784e967c5aab9c42a893b68a OP_EQUAL
address
3EnD3wFCQ9qoWNGh3PHeEmhVP6mb4CBDNc
transaction
7102ec639caa060498a56b6edd88de00314ef23cc6ceb07d89297362bb759045
spent
true